WHY THE COLOUR CHANGE? IT"S
CHEMISTRY!
If you vigorously shake the bottle it turns blue.
Left for a while it returns to a colourless solution.
The reason this happens is that the oxygen combines
with the Methylene Blue causing a reversible colour
change.
This colour change is due to a set of reversable
chemical reactions, known as REDOX reactions.
